Job Purpose - To manage and lead call centre agents to enable them to achieve their deliverables in line with Nedbank strategy.
Responsibilities:
- Ensure that call centre agents are meeting the requirements and service level agreements of the stakeholders and clients by measuring quality and productivity.
- Maintain relationships with clients and stakeholders by living the Nedbank values.
- Ensure transformational target are met for own team through consideration of targets during the staff recruitment; retention and training process and utilising suppliers listed on the preferred supplier list.
- Contribute to a culture conducive to the achievement of transformation goals by participating in Nedbank Culture building initiatives.
- Participate in the development and implement action plans to address issues raised in culture surveys to improve results.
- Create a client service culture through various required interventions.
- Support and encourage staff to participate and support corporate responsibility initiative.
- Achieve operational excellence by supporting the implementation of business optimisation improvement through team engagement.
- Encourage team to generate innovative ideas and share knowledge.
- Followup on work activities that result from the calls to ensure business processes are followed; resource plans are in place; work is allocated and client requirements are met.
- Listen to calls to ensure that call centre agents comply to business rules and processes in compliance with legislation.
- Manage all queues to ensure that service level agreements are met and client expectations are managed effectively.
- Resolve issues by making decisions within mandate that meet business requirements and client needs.
- Manage achievement of monthly targets by monitoring daily targets and daily productivity of call centre agents; providing feedback and identifying
- Listen to calls to ensure that a quality conversation is conducted by call centre agents to maximise productivity and minimise losses.
- Adhere to budget by managing and minimising day to day costs e.g. overtime; stationery; telephone.
- Manage performance of staff by implementing performance agreements; ensuring a clear vision; agreeing on goals and objectives; providing regular feedback on performance; recognising and rewarding achievement and take appropriate corrective action where required.
- Mentor and coach staff on identified performance gaps by discussing these performance gaps and agree on appropriate action to be taken.
- Motivate staff to perform and contribute to the success of the business by creating environment of teamwork through engaging with staff (sharing information) and encouraging participation in decision making processes.
- Stay abreast in field of expertise and deliver on the expectations from stakeholders by building capability of self and staff through identifying current and future training and development needs.
- Contribute to team effectiveness by
- Maintain a capable high performing team and ensure an environment for optimal performance is created by identifying talent pool through conducting career conversations; utilising the talent grid principles and developing talent retention programmes.
- Manage the on boarding process of new employees by ensuring execution of preparations according to the onboarding checklist.
